Indian Army to Equip Tanks with Loitering Munitions; To Be Launched from Existing 81mm Smoke Grenade Launchers

The Indian Army is equipping tanks with loitering munitions because modern battlefields are increasingly dominated by Non-Line-of-Sight (NLOS) ambushes and anti-tank teams operating in defilade positions. Traditional tank optics and line-of-sight engagement limits make it difficult to detect and neutralize such threats before they strike.

Lessons from Ukraine and Nagorno-Karabakh have demonstrated that even heavily armored platforms are vulnerable when situational awareness is limited. By integrating organic BLOS capabilities, tanks can now scout beyond terrain obstacles, identify hidden threats, and engage them proactively—without relying on external drone units or artillery support.

Quick Specs & Purpose

  • Platform: T-72, T-90, and Arjun Mk1A MBTs
  • Launch Interface: Standard 81mm smoke grenade dischargers (Tucha system)
  • Core Need: Organic Beyond Line of Sight (BLOS) strike and reconnaissance capability
  • Nodal Agency: iDEX under DISC 14 challenge

This transforms the tank from a purely direct-fire platform into a self-contained reconnaissance-strike system, significantly increasing survivability and battlefield awareness.

The Engineering Challenge: From Smoke to Strike

The most innovative aspect of this program lies in its use of existing 81mm smoke grenade launchers, commonly known as the Tucha system, as deployment tubes for loitering munitions.

This creates a unique engineering challenge. The munition must fit within an 81mm diameter (~3.1 inches) while being robust enough to survive the high-G launch forces generated by a standard smoke discharger. Once ejected, it must safely clear the turret, deploy its wings or rotors, and transition into stable powered flight—all within seconds.

Crucially, this entire process must occur without any crew exposure, allowing the tank to remain fully protected under armor. This “launch-from-within” capability is what makes the concept both tactically powerful and operationally viable.

Zero-Modification Integration: The iDEX DISC 14 Requirement

At the heart of this initiative is the iDEX (Innovations for Defence Excellence) DISC 14 challenge, which places a strict emphasis on zero-modification integration.

This means the loitering munition system must work with existing launcher hardware, without requiring structural changes to the tank turret or fire control systems. Such a requirement dramatically simplifies deployment across the Army’s large fleet of T-72, T-90, and Arjun Mk1A tanks.

By avoiding costly retrofits and downtime, the Army can achieve rapid scalability—turning thousands of legacy platforms into networked, drone-enabled combat systems with minimal logistical disruption.

Key Design Constraints: Safety, Compatibility, Survivability

To meet operational requirements, the system must overcome several critical constraints:

  • Launch Survivability: Electronics and airframe must endure high acceleration during ejection
  • Compact Form Factor: Full system must fit within the 81mm launcher envelope
  • Autonomous Deployment: Immediate stabilization and flight transition post-launch
  • System Compatibility: Seamless integration with legacy Tucha launchers across multiple tank types

These constraints make the program technically demanding—but also highly rewarding if successfully executed.

A Tactical Shift for Indian Army Armoured Corps

This initiative signals a broader shift in armored warfare doctrine. Instead of relying solely on armor thickness and firepower, the focus is moving toward information dominance and pre-emptive engagement.

For platforms like the Arjun Mk1A, which already feature advanced fire control and protection systems, the addition of loitering munitions further enhances their role as multi-domain combat nodes. It also aligns with a larger trend of integrating unmanned systems directly into frontline platforms.

The Indian Army’s push to deploy loitering munitions through existing 81mm smoke grenade launchers represents a rare combination of innovation, practicality, and scalability. By leveraging the iDEX DISC 14 framework and enforcing zero-modification requirements, the solution turns a legacy defensive system into an offensive reconnaissance tool.

If successfully implemented, this could redefine how tanks operate in modern warfare—shifting from reactive platforms to proactive hunters capable of detecting and neutralizing threats beyond the line of sight.
